PEOPLE v. GUAY

No. 147

18 N.Y.3d 16 (2011)

2011 NY Slip Op 8178

TH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, Respondent, v. DEAN A. GUAY, Appellant.

Court of Appeals of New York.

Decided November 15, 2011.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Kindlon Shanks and Associates, Albany ( Terence L. Kindlon and Kathy Manley of counsel), for appellant.

Andrew Wylie , District Attorney, Plattsburgh ( Nicholas J. Evanovich and Miriam C. Healy of counsel), for respondent.

Chief Judge LIPPMAN and Judges CIPARICK, READ, SMITH, PIGOTT and JONES concur.


OPINION OF THE COURT

GRAFFEO, J.

The primary issue in this appeal is whether Supreme Court abused its discretion when it dismissed a hearing-impaired prospective juror for cause. We hold that it did not based on the particular facts of this case.
